Hi. The patch is about resetting TYPE_MODE of vector types. This is problematic when an inlining among different ISAs happen. Then we end up with a different mode than when it's expected from debug info. When creating a new function decl in target_clones, we must valid_attribute_p early so that the declaration has a proper cl_target_.. node and so that inliner can fix modes.
